📋Overview
Estradiol is a medication that belongs to a class of drugs known as estrogens, which are hormones primarily produced by the ovaries. It is a synthetic form of the naturally occurring hormone that the body requires for various biological functions.
The primary purpose of this medication is to supplement or replace the estrogen that the body is no longer producing in sufficient quantities. It works by mimicking the effects of natural estrogen to help maintain hormonal balance within the body.
